Portland Trail Blazers
The Portland Trail Blazers record isn’t great, but in a very tight Western Conference, a hot streak could push them up in a hurry. Heading into Thursday’s action, only three games separate the Trail Blazers in a 12th-place tie and the Phoenix Suns, who are currently fifth in the conference.
Of course, the key to any Portland success is guard Damian Lillard, who is coming off a win in the NBA 3-point contest over All-Star Weekend. Lillard ranks fourth in scoring in NBA player stats, averaging 31.4 points per game, while also ranking 10th with 7.3 assists per contest. Lillard was red-hot heading into the break, averaging 36.1 points in the month of February.
Forward Jerami Grant is averaging 20.8 points in his first season with Portland. He’s expected to return for this game after sitting out since Feb. 10 due to concussion protocol. Grant will be counted on to be a scorer immediately, as the Trail Blazers are dealing with a rash of injuries, including guard Anfernee Simons (21.4 points per game) and center Jusuf Nurkic (13.8 points, 9.4 rebounds).
Sacramento Kings
The Sacramento Kings are one of the pleasant surprises of the NBA this season, and they’re hoping to finish up the season much the same way they began it. The Sacramento Kings schedule will take them on the road for three games after this contest, so getting a win before that trip is key.
Forward Domantas Sabonis earned a trip to the All-Star Game for his outstanding all-around play. The 26-year-old is averaging 18.8 points, league-best 12.3 rebounds, and 6.9 assists, leading the Kings in the latter two categories. Sabonis’ production in so many categories is a big reason the Kings are leading the league in scoring (119.5 points) when you look at the NBA team stats.
Another big reason is guard De’Aaron Fox, who was also among the players who participated in the All-Star Game. Fox leads Sacramento in scoring at 24.8 points per game while also averaging 4.3 rebounds, 6.2 assists, and 1.1 steals.
